This internship is designed for individuals passionate about education, culture, data, and visual storytelling. It offers a dual experience, split between the Editorial Graphics team and the Education team. The Editorial Graphics portion (October-January) involves creating information graphics, data visualizations, and special story presentations in collaboration with reporters and editors, focusing on honing data visualization, coding, and data reporting skills. The Education portion (January-April) focuses on how learning happens, with the intern contributing to radio stories, video posts, and social media, pitching and researching stories, writing for NPR.org and the NPR Ed newsletter, assisting correspondents, and potentially helping with the NPR Student Podcast Challenge. This is an NPR editorial role governed by the NPR Ethics Handbook.
